That’s how most grass is looking right now. You can relax. It will very likely green up fine when the rain comes back.
I’d just wait, might need to rake out some thatch once it starts recovering. Might benefit from a bit of feed.
Might just need nothing but the rain. But best to wait until you have a couple of inches of green recovery in some of it, before mucking about with it.
The bit on my lawn that I cut looks like yours. It always does this in drought and I ignore it and it recovers when the rain comes back.The bit I left knee high this year after no-mow-May turned into June and July, that’s still got some good green left. The bit in the back garden which has been taken over by clover is still short and green, it’s just not actually grass 😁
